MRCOOL 18,000 BTU 21.5 SEER2 Ductless Mini Split System - O-HH-18-HP-230B

MRCOOL 18,000 BTU 21.5 SEER2 Ductless Mini Split System - O-HH-18-HP-230B

Designed to be installed by a professional, this Energy Star certified Olympus Hyper Heat 18,000 BTU Ductless Mini Split System is a great way to create a comfortable and cost-effective home. With a newly higher efficiency of 21.5 SEER and 13 HSPF, this ductless heat pump can provide both efficient and effective heating performance during extremely cold weather, as well as superior cooling during warmer months. This is a quiet and efficient system that provides steady cooling and heating year-round. With WiFi enabled control, you can expect a simpler setup, better functionality, and the ability to control the unit with the SmartHVAC app, your Amazon Alexa, or Google Assistant.

Technical Specifications

Specification Value
Manufacturer MRCOOL
Model Number O-HH-18-HP-230B
Product Type Ductless Mini Split System
Series Olympus Hyper Heat
Cooling Capacity 18,000 BTU
Heating Capacity 18,000 BTU
SEER2 21.5
EER2 12.5
Refrigerant R-410A
Voltage 208/230 V
Phase 1
Shipping Weight 257 lb
